What is a corner cat sander used for?

A corner cat sander is a type of power sanding tool used to smooth the surface of wood and other materials. It is most often used to sand tight corners, angles, and curves that a belt or orbital sander may not reach.

The tool has a triangular sanding surface and spins at a rate of 9,000 to 17,000 rpm. It includes a vacuum to remove dust from the area being sanded. The sanding pad is made from aluminum oxide, like other types of sanders, and comes in a range of sizes and shapes for different jobs.

The corner cat sander is ideal for creating a smooth, professional finish on wood furniture, cabinetry, and trim work. It is also used to sand automotive and construction projects or hobby and craft projects.

What’s the difference between an orbital and finishing sander?

An orbital sander and a finishing sander are both used to smooth surfaces and materials, but they do so in different ways. An orbital sander has an oscillating sanding pad, resulting in it creating random, small circular orbits while sanding.

This is ideal for tasks where you are removing large amounts of material quickly, such as sanding down furniture to prepare it for a new finish, or removing the finish from old furniture to refinish it.

A finishing sander, sometimes called a palm sander, has a rectangular pad and does not move in circles. Instead, it vibrates in one direction, usually a back and forth motion. This is best for making a smooth surface on wood, as it leaves a very fine finish and does not require a lot of pressure to be applied when sanding.

It is ideal for tasks such as sanding between coats of finish, finer details, and small areas that need a smoother finish.

Why do my sanding discs fall off?

There could be a few reasons why your sanding discs are falling off. One possibility is that the sanding disc backing is not compatible with your sander, in which case you need to ensure that the backing of the disc is compatible with your sander.

Another possibility is that your sander is not set to the right speed. Make sure that the speed on your sander is suitable for the type of disc you are using. Lastly, if the discs have been used for a while, the adhesive on the backing may have worn off and need to be replaced.

If that’s the case, you need to buy discs that have stronger adhesives on the backing.

How do you change the backing pad on an orbital sander?

Changing the backing pad on an orbital sander is a fairly straightforward process. Before beginning, you should always ensure that the tool is unplugged and that all moving parts are disengaged.

When ready, simply flip the sander over and locate the appropriate retaining ring or screw mechanism. Indicated by a small indention, use a screwdriver to remove the retaining ring and carefully pull off the backing pad.

Make sure to inspect the backing pad for any residual material or damage. Additionally, inspect the shaft, spindle, and the threads. If there is any sign of damage, discontinue use of the tool.

If all is in order, grab the new backing pad and gently press it onto the shaft. Make sure that the pad is properly centered on the shaft so it will sit straight and balanced when using the tool. Once it is properly located onto the shaft, replace the retaining ring or screw mechanism and securely fasten it in place.

When done, you can give the tool a test run without the sandpaper disc. In doing so, the backing pad will move in an orbital motion. This will ensure the backing pad is installed properly, and that the tool is in working order.

After verifying this, you can attach the desired sandpaper disc and you are good to go!.

What is the way to sand corners?

Sanding corners can be done using a variety of methods, depending on the specific shape and size of the corner and the desired finish. If you are sanding a smaller, softer surface, you can use a hand sander such as a sanding sponge or a handheld rotary tool with a sanding accessory.

If you are sanding a larger, harder surface, an orbital sander is the best option. When sanding corners, be sure to use the appropriate grit and dust collection system. Start by sanding the corner with a coarse grit to remove any large blemishes, then switch to a finer grit to create a smooth finish.

Sand in the direction of the grain, and then use an even finer grit to achieve an even smoother result. Lastly, you should finish the sanding with a very fine grit. This will help to reduce any visible scratches that may have been left due to the coarse sanding.

How do you sand corners and tight spaces?

Sanding corners and tight spaces can be a tricky task, especially if attempting to do it by hand. Generally, it’s best to use an electric sander, but if that isn’t an option, you can use a handheld sander.

Some key tips for sanding corners and tight spaces include starting with a lower grit sandpaper for shaping, and then increasing the grit with each pass. This ensures that the finish will be smoother and even.

To sand the edges and tight spaces of furniture, you can use a sanding mop or sanding stick that features an abrasive surface of velcro material with sandpaper on one end and felt on the other. These are flexible and bend around the edges and corners, allowing for better access and more even surfaces.

Additionally, for edges and tight spots, you can use sanding sponges, which are flexible and easier to maneuver around smaller areas. Sanding sponges come in a variety of sizes and shapes, and can be used with hand-sanding, orbital sanders, or detail sanders.

When sanding in corners and tight spots, you should use a light pressure and move your hand and sandpaper slowly to avoid burning the wood. It may be helpful to use a corner sander or triangle sander, which are specifically designed to make the process of sanding corners easier.

This will help to make sure that the corners are sanded evenly and smoothly.

What is an edge sander?

An edge sander is a power tool designed to sand and finish the edges of objects such as wood and other materials. It’s usually used to achieve a professional finish on high-end furniture, cabinets, and other products.

Edge sanders typically consist of a horizontal belt of sandpaper that is flapped through a radius pattern, pushing it back and forth against the edge of the material to be sanded. Edge sanders are versatile and can be used for multiple purposes such as sanding, adjusting edges of doors, trimming and rounding corners, beveling edges of furniture, and polishing complex shapes.

They provide a smooth finish that cannot be achieved with other conventional sanders and can be used to sand intricate and custom shapes. The greatest advantage of an edge sander is its speed and ease-of-use.
